Slumberland, Inc., a prominent name in the bedding industry, is headquartered in the United States and has established a strong presence across various operational regions. Founded in 1919, the company has consistently evolved, marking significant milestones in the development of innovative sleep solutions. Specialising in high-quality mattresses, bed frames, and sleep accessories, Slumberland is renowned for its commitment to comfort and durability. In 2021, Slumberland, Inc. reported significant carbon emissions totalling approximately 2,147,639,660 kg CO2e for Scope 1, 1,676,362,970 kg CO2e for Scope 2, and about 18,875,590 kg CO2e for Scope 3. This data reflects the company's comprehensive approach to emissions reporting, covering all three scopes of greenhouse gas emissions. Despite the substantial emissions figures, Slumberland, Inc. has not publicly disclosed any specific reduction targets or initiatives aimed at decreasing its carbon footprint. There are no commitments to the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i) or other climate pledges noted in the available data. The emissions data is not cascaded from any parent or related organisation, indicating that Slumberland, Inc. is independently reporting its own emissions performance.
